    Not your typical 300B SET power amp, designed and built by Nick Gorham of Longdog Audio.
    Nick knows a thing or two about valve amp design, it's the best 300B valve amp I've been fortunate to hear, never mind own.



    The amp is interesting in that its almost a "hybrid", in that its a directly heated triode amp, but has solid state regulation.
    Particular attention and some very clever design work has been paid to this, I've heard from a few people its voltage regulation is said to be "better than commercial".
    This, along with Nick's design and build, the high quality Iron and components means it doesn't sound like what you'd expect a 300B amp to sound like.

    VALVES
    Shown with currently fitted and supplied valves as part of sale
    POWER: Matched pair PSvane 1:1 Western Electric replica 300B
    DRIVER: TungSol NOS 5678 black plates

    Driver valves replaced about 6 months ago
    300Bs a bit older, light use for just under a year, mixed these and a set of Electro Harmonix Gold Grid for movies, casual listening.
    All valves within good performance envelope...think Western Electrics and how long they last.
    When I got the amp it was supplied with Electro Harmonix 300Bs, even with those it was great out the box.

    The PSvane 300Bs were £850 a pair on their own.




    TRANSFORMERS
    Hand wound AE transformers - BOM cost over £600 just for these (A SET amp needs good heavy iron)

    OUTPUT
    Between 5 -9 watts depending on how its measured, so efficient speakers required.
    Worked really well with my Edingdale speakers at 94dB.
